Comfort

It is crucial to have headphones that are comfortable enough to wear for long periods of time. Headphones that fit too tightly can cause pain around the head or in the ears, particularly when used for long gaming sessions.

The level of comfort can depend on the shape and size of the head, so it is essential to test the headphones before purchasing them. Comfortable headphones are ones that have plenty of padding and materials that are soft to the touch. The padding is a major factor for over- and on-ear headphones that rest on the ears and head as it distributes pressure evenly. We look for padding which is thick, dense and soft, aswell as uniformly smooth. Pads made of plastic, mesh fabric or foam are less likely to be as comfortable as pads covered in soft, breathable velour or faux leather.

The fit of the earcups around the ears is important. Fixed ear cups can cause discomfort in this area because they exert a rigid and unnatural clamping force. This can cause fatigue and pain after prolonged use. The best ear cup design allows the pads to move horizontally and laterally on the ear. This allows them to have some flexibility.

It is also an excellent idea to stay clear of headphones that are overly tight on the head, since they can cause headaches. This could be due to the weight of the headphones pressing into the scalp, a tight headband, or poorly-designed ear cups that are not placed correctly on the ears. Also, headphones with no padding can be uncomfortable after a long period of use, as the padding gets worn down or moves around.

The noise-canceling abilities of headphones are based on two different technologies that operate in different ways. These are passive noise isolation and noise cancellation. Both technologies can reduce background noise, but each has its own advantages and disadvantages.

The most well-known kind of noise cancellation is passive noise isolation, which creates the creation of a physical barrier to block out external sounds. You've probably seen those large, bulky headphones that wrap around your ears and have extra padding to block out sounds. They don't have as much flexibility, though they do need you to keep the headphones to hear what's going on around you.

In-ear and over-ear noise cancelling headphones are a bit more complicated, since the technology must be integrated into the ear cups and the electronics. Noise-canceling headsets have processors and microphones that monitor the environment using sensors built into the. The microphones pick up sounds and analyze them with onboard software. The processors create"fingerprints "fingerprint" and generate an anti-soundwave that is played back to block out the background noise.

This is accomplished by creating a wave that's 180 degrees off from the sound that is coming in, therefore it cancels it out and you only hear your audio. The anti-sound is fed to the speakers of your headphones, which then play it to you in addition to your normal audio.

The most sophisticated headphones have an onboard sensor which monitors the surrounding environment and adjusts level of noise-cancelling accordingly. The amount of ANC can be adjusted using an adjustment knob in the headphone app or on the device itself. It can be turned off completely so that you can hear what's going on around you. This technology is the most efficient at reducing low-frequency noises, such as the hum from airplane engines or traffic. High-frequency sounds, like the sound of a conversation or a sneeze aren't as sensitive to noise-canceling technology, and cannot be slowed down effectively at all.
